Interactive storytelling with Salma

10am, 11.30am, 1.30pm and 3pm

Award-winning author and creative practitioner Salma Zaman will lead an interactive read-aloud storytelling session with her latest book ‘Benji and his bellowing burps’, combining storytelling, music, writing, and performance.

Create short stories, poems, or illustrations inspired by the book, then make your own music using accessible instruments, which will be recorded and played back in real time, building a live soundscape inspired by the story and your ideas.

There will also be the opportunity to read, rap, or perform your own writing to the beat.

Sessions last around one hour and are suitable for children aged 8-11 and their families
